There have been reports that Apple plans to release a foldable iPhone and iPad. Of those, the foldable iPhone was already known a couple of months ago.
The Wall Street Journal (WSJ) reported on the fifteenth (local time) that Apple plans to release two foldable devices in the following few years.
The targets are a big model with a 19-inch screen that may compete with desktop monitors and a foldable iPhone with a bigger screen than the iPhone 16 Pro Max.
Apple has been developing each devices for several years, and it is claimed that the foldable iPhone is prone to be released first. It’s planned to be released in 2026, nevertheless it could also be delayed by a yr.
Prior to this, in July, The Information reported that Apple was developing a foldable iPhone that may fold up and down, and had asked an Asian supplier to make the parts.
As well as, WSJ reported that Apple can even release an ultra-thin iPhone with a thickness of 8 mm. This was also reported by Information last May.
On the identical day, Bloomberg explained that the big foldable model was the brand new iPad. Particularly, the goal is to eliminate wrinkles that appear in the middle when the screen is unfolded.
He also added that Apple’s fundamental development goal is the iPad, but it’s also considering releasing a foldable iPhone. He introduced that amongst major cell phone manufacturers resembling Samsung, Google, and Huawei, Apple is the just one that doesn’t have a foldable model.
